Analysis of experimental methodologies for the measurement of the thickness of saponaceous-films using Michelson interferometer

Abstract: The thickness of saponaceous-films is measured by using a Michelson interferometer with the white- light used for interference. Detailed study has been made for the influence of the number of layers of the films used on the interference pattern obtained, and the influence of the distinguishability of the zero-order interference stripe on the film thickness measured. With the widths of the interference stripes kept constant, measurements obtained with varies numbers of saponaceous-film layers are compared ; Meanuhile, comparison of the measurements obtained with a constant number of layer but different widths of interference stripes are also carried out. The thickness at the centre of the films are calculated based on the data obtained, and the mechanisms causing the uncertainty of meas- urements in different measurement conditions are comparatively analyzed. In results, monolayer and double layers of saponaceous-films are more suitable for the measurement with relatively wider interference stripes. In contrast, a four-layer film system suits more for that using more narrow interference stripes.
